Tae Yoon Lee is a pioneering surgeon whose work centers on advancing minimally invasive surgical techniques, particularly in the realm of robotic surgery. His key research area focuses on optimizing single-incision cholecystectomy, where he has made significant contributions by rigorously evaluating the clinical trade-offs between robotic and laparoscopic approaches. In his highly cited 2020 study, "Robotic surgery enables safe and comfortable single-incision cholecystectomy," Lee demonstrated that while single-incision robotic cholecystectomy (SIRC) is more costly than its laparoscopic counterpart, it offers superior safety and patient comfort, effectively overcoming the technical limitations of traditional single-incision laparoscopy. This work, which has garnered 8 citations, provides crucial evidence for surgeons weighing the benefits of robotic assistance against economic considerations.
